Vmware 5.5 Distributed Architecture and UpdateManager installation

Hello everybody

I have installed a new Vmware vCenter 5.5u2.

Actually, I have 2 servers for this new architecture :

  1. The first one with SSO, Inventory and the Webclient
  2. The second one with SQL Server and vCenter Server

My question is : Can I install the Vmware Update Manager on the first server (adapting RAM) and linked the VUM to the SQL Server database on the second one (using ODBC source) ?

If not, which are the recommendations when we choose a Vmware 5.5 "Distributed Architecture".

My question is : Can I install the Vmware Update Manager on the first server (adapting RAM) and linked the VUM to the SQL Server database on the second one (using ODBC source) ?

Yes, you can. You are free to install VUM on either of the two systems, or even on a completely new different system if you want to. You specify the appropriate DB/ODBC and vCenter server during the setup and VUM will point to them. It doesn't matter where the components are installed as long as the systems can communicate with each other over the corresponding network ports.
